Latest Patents

Seunghyeok Back holds a patent for a "Hierarchical occlusion module and unseen object amodal instance segmentation system and method using the same." This patent outlines a hierarchical occlusion inference method that includes deriving a bounding box feature of the object instance from a region of interest color-depth feature. The method also involves fusing various features to derive visible, amodal, and occlusion features of the object instance. This comprehensive approach allows for improved inference of occlusion in cluttered scenes.
